“When In Doubt, Throw It Out”

This slogan reminds us to trust our instincts about questionable food. If I’m unsure whether something is still safe to eat, it’s better to discard it than risk foodborne illness. For example, leftovers sitting out too long or expired dairy products should go straight to the trash.

“Safe Food Saves Lives”

Food safety isn’t just about avoiding upset stomachs; it can literally save lives. This phrase compels me to think about how critical proper handling is, from cooking meat to the right temperature to storing perishable items at safe levels. A single step can prevent serious issues.

“Clean Hands, Safe Meals”

This catchy phrase stresses the importance of washing hands before handling food. I know that germs from unwashed hands can spread to surfaces and ingredients. Taking 20 seconds to wash with soap can make all the difference in keeping me and my family safe.

“Cook It Right, Keep It Safe”

Cooking food thoroughly is key to killing harmful bacteria. This slogan encourages me to use tools like a food thermometer to ensure meals are cooked to safe internal temperatures. Undercooked chicken or other meats can carry serious risks, but a quick check ensures safety.

Focus On The Target Audience’s Needs

Understand who you’re speaking to and what matters most to them. For example, parents might need reminders about cooking for kids, while restaurant workers might focus on hygiene at work. Consider their concerns, like preventing foodborne illness or keeping leftovers fresh. A slogan like “Safe food, happy family” resonates differently than one like “Clean kitchen, safe customers.” Tailor your message so it feels personal and relatable.

Use Positive And Inspiring Language

Frame the message in an upbeat way to grab attention. Words like “safe,” “happy,” and “joy” create optimism, making the slogan more appealing. For instance, “Handle with care, eat with joy” feels light yet meaningful. Avoid scare tactics or negative phrasing, as they may push people away. Instead, encourage positive action by inspiring confidence in healthy practices.

Test The Slogan With A Small Group First

Share your slogan with friends, colleagues, or a focus group to see how it’s received. Ask if it stands out, delivers the intended message, and feels memorable. A phrase like “Fresh food, safe food” might seem catchy to one person but not another. Their feedback can help refine your idea to make it more engaging. Testing ensures your slogan effectively spreads your food safety message.
